    @bluerider0988 2 года назад +1

    I clean the cup and neck every 2 weeks and the pump once a month. I have it connected to an Avast Skimmate Locker so the Skimmate drains into a larger container that has a carbon filter to help with the stink. This will also prevent overflows because it has a pressure switch that turns the skimmer off if it's full.
    I empty that about once a month.
